They bring nurturing and strong hands to community work

Rosie Awori (LJI) Across the community, women leaders come from an array of disciplines from academia to health to administration and are finding themselves at the helm of community organizations. And they are helping to chart a path forward for their respective associations and for the Black and Caribbean community. These intrepid female leaders are also finding ways to mix their personal and family lives together with their commitment to community to help lift lives. Local Barbadians react to the declaration of Republic at home

Rosie Awori (LJI) A few days after watching the people of Barbados declare their nation a republic on November 30, two Montrealers who are strong proponents of the Caribbean country are still beaming. Nigel Clarke and Cynthia Waithe see the move to formally detach the one-time British colony from Queen Elizabeth and the monarchy as a source of empowerment for Barbadians young and old, as the country walks away from a history of exploitation and oppression. “This move is long overdue,” says Clarke. “Over the past 20 years, almost every government has had it on their agenda, and I think …
